Overview
Learn comprehensive WordPress security measures in this 44-minute video tutorial. Create a secure WordPress instance, update packages, and install SSL certificates. Implement crucial security practices like two-factor authentication, security plugin configuration, and regular backups. Prevent XML-RPC attacks, utilize activity logs, and disable file editing for enhanced protection. Secure the WordPress admin page, disable PHP code execution, and modify htaccess file permissions. Follow step-by-step instructions to fortify your WordPress site against potential threats and vulnerabilities.
